How they compare
Haiti currently reports 60.0% against 59.0% in Bolivia, Plurinational State of, a difference of 1.0%.
The two have swapped places 9 times across 45 shared years of data; in 1980 it was Bolivia, Plurinational State of ahead.
Bolivia, Plurinational State of ranks 186th and Haiti ranks 184th of 193 countries.
Bolivia, Plurinational State of has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bolivia, Plurinational State of | Haiti |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 24.2% | 22.2% | 2.0% | Bolivia, Plurinational State of |
| 1990s | 56.0% | 40.4% | 15.6% | Bolivia, Plurinational State of |
| 2000s | 82.8% | 56.6% | 26.2% | Bolivia, Plurinational State of |
| 2010s | 86.8% | 62.3% | 24.5% | Bolivia, Plurinational State of |
| 2020s | 66.6% | 53.6% | 13.0% | Bolivia, Plurinational State of |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Child immunization, DPT, measures the percentage of children ages 12-23 months who received DPT vaccinations before 12 months or at any time before the survey. A child is considered adequately immunized against diphtheria, pertussis (or whooping cough), and tetanus (DPT) after receiving three doses of vaccine.
